نوص

Root entry · 1 derived lemma

1 نَاصَ ذ , (M, K,) aor. يَنُوصُ, (M,) inf. n. نَوْصٌ and مَنَاصٌ (M, K) and مَنِيصٌ (M) and نَوِيصٌ (K) and نِيَاصٌ, (K, accord. to the TA,) or نِيَاصَةٌ, (accord. to a MS. copy of the K, and accord. to to the CK,) and نَوَصَانٌ, (K,) He put himself in motion: (K:) or he put himself in motion and went away. (M, TA.) You say, مَا يَنُوصُ فُلَانٌ لِحَاجَتِى Such a one does not put himself in motion for [the accomplishment of] my want. (TA.) And مَا بِهِ نَوِيصٌ There is not in him strength (S, M) and motion (or activity ], (S, TA.) ― -b2- نَاصَ لِلْحَرَكَةِ, inf. n. نَوْصٌ and مَنَاصٌ, He prepared himself for motion. (M, TA.) ― -b3- نَاصَ الفَرَسُ, (Lth, M,) inf. n. نَوْصٌ, (Lth, TA,) The horse, having his bridle pulled in, and being put in motion, raised his head; as also ↓ استناص: (Lth, M:) or ↓ اـِسْتِنَاصَةٌ signifies a horse's putting himself in motion to run. (K.) ― -b4- نَاصَ اـِلَيْهِ, (K,) inf. n. نَوْصٌ, (TA,) He rose to him. (K.) ― -b5- نَاصَ, aor. يَنُوصُ, inf. n. نَوْصٌ, He turned aside, or away: (M, TA:) he drew back, receded, retreated, or retired; (S, K *;) as also ↓ استناص: (S:) he fled; or turned away and fled: (TA:) he escaped, and outwent: (Msb:) and, inf. n. مَنِيصٌ and مَنَاصٌ, he escaped; or became safe, or secure: (M:) and accord. to IB, نُوصٌ, with, damm, [app. as an inf. n.,] also signifies the act of fleeing. (TA.) You say, نَاصَ عَنِ الأَمْرِ He turned aside, or away, from the thing, or affair; he declined from it; he avoided it; as also لَاصَ. (Aboo-Turáb, TA.) And نَاصَ عَنْهُ, inf. n. نَوْصٌ, He removed, withdrew, or retired to a distance, and separated himself, from him, or it. (Ibn-'Abbád, K.) And نَاصَ عَنْ قِرْنِهِ, (S, A,) aor. يَنُوصُ, inf. n. نَوْصٌ and مَنَاصٌ, (S,) He fled, or turned away and fled, from his opponent, or adversary, (S, A,) and eluded him, (S,) or removed, withdrew, or retired to a distance, from him. (A) And it is said in the Kur, [xxxviii. 2,] وَلَاتَ حِينَ مَنَاصٍ, meaning, When it was not a time of fleeing: (Az, TA:) or when it was not a time of drawing back and fleeing: (S, TA:) or when it was not a time of seeking, or petitioning, and of being aided, or succoured. (M, TA.)
